São Raimundo/RR Crush GAS 4–0 at Home in Serie D Masterclass
São Raimundo/RR produced a dominant performance on May 31, 2026, thrashing GAS 4–0 in a Brazilian Serie D Group A clash. The home side controlled the match from start to finish, climbing into promotion contention with an emphatic three points.
The opening goal arrived in the 12th minute when winger Carlos Andrade curled a free kick over the wall and into the top corner. São Raimundo doubled their lead just before half-time through a well-worked set-piece header from centre-back Felipe Oliveira. At 2–0, GAS were left with a mountain to climb.
The second half was one-way traffic. São Raimundo added a third in the 63rd minute when striker Rafael Souza latched onto a through ball and slotted calmly past the goalkeeper. The final blow came in the 78th minute with a close-range finish from substitute Junior Lima.

Season Context
The victory lifts São Raimundo/RR to third in Group A, just two points off the leaders. GAS, meanwhile, remain in the bottom three after a third consecutive defeat. The visitors struggled to create any meaningful chances and will need a drastic improvement to avoid relegation.
São Raimundo will take confidence from this complete performance as they prepare for a tough away fixture next matchday.
